Flashes to Flashes · 10:14pm Jan 4th, 2016

I noticed an interesting undercurrent in the comments on Appellation Mountains. A few people were disgusted by the very presence of Flash Sentry. Never mind that he was only in one scene and is merely the equine analogue of the Waifu Thief. No, any sign of Flash displeased them.

Naturally, I am therefore working on a story starring human Flash Sentry. :trollestia: It should be in the queue by tomorrow. Read on for a cut scene.

Flash burst into the practice room, barely registering the racks of clothes. “Sunset!”

She looked up from her guitar case. “Yes?”

“Have you heard from Twilight recently?”

“I heard from a Twilight a few minutes ago, but I'm guessing you mean the one you already know.”

"Yeah."

"Ha!" Pinkie emerged from one of the racks, wearing a wet suit and a wreath of laurels. "I told Ditzy we didn't need those pamphlets."

Sunset shook her head. “I wrote to her days ago, and I still haven’t heard from her. She has a lot of responsibilities back home, Flash.”

“Look, the moment you do, I need to know.”

The Rainbooms traded confused looks. “What did you do?” asked Dash.

“Something stupid, and I should be the one to admit it.”

Rarity nodded approvingly. “Very noble of you.”

“When I do hear from her," said Sunset, "you’ll be sixth to know.”

Flash blinked. “Sixth?”

“We’re kind of having a minor crisis. I’m…” Sunset trailed off and bit her lip. “Well, I’m fairly sure it won’t end in demonic mind control. At least seventy percent confidence.”

"Well... I guess I'll take it. Thanks."
